New 300-bed multispeciality hospital opens in Banjara Hills, India

It features a Centre for Artificial Intelligence & Innovation.

India’s AIG Hospitals has announced the opening of a new 300-bed multispeciality hospital in Banjara Hills, Hyderabad.

The hospital houses a Centre for Artificial Intelligence & Innovation, which features technologies such as PRISM, a polyp detection tool, and a sepsis prediction system.

It also features twin hybrid catheterisation labs, GI endoscopy suites, and modular operating theatres for complex surgeries.

The inauguration was attended by Sri Revanth Reddy Garu, Chief Minister of Telangana.
